Transaction 61c012658d98b60a5479a54fe32f3439e9d64c40d1b88936e5ba907edcd73c4c
1 Input
1 Output
-
61c012658d98b60a5479a54fe32f3439e9d64c40d1b88936e5ba907edcd73c4c:0
- value
- 263347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7d39dca3af10b5668e55a8256270f3d110738b9 OP_EQUAL
- address
- 3NpoXDgkZodj5Z9JmgQc37iiLq1jck4NDz